Advantages of Ceiling Fans for Kids Rooms
In a child's room, ceiling fans offer numerous advantages. They play a vital role in keeping the temperature comfortable, particularly during the hot summer months. Additionally, they enhance air circulation, providing a refreshing atmosphere conducive to both play and restful sleep. When carefully selected, a ceiling fan can significantly beautify the room, making it more inviting for kids.

Guidelines for Safe Ceiling Fans in Kids Rooms
Safety is crucial when picking a ceiling fan for a child's room. Steer clear of fans with sharp edges or exposed blades. Opting for models with slow-speed settings and remote controls allows for effortless operation without needing to reach for pull chains. Furthermore, make sure to mount the fan at a height that ensures safety and is out of reach of small children.
Common Questions
What is the ideal ceiling fan height for children's rooms? It is recommended to install ceiling fans at least 7-8 feet above the ground to ensure both safety and optimal airflow.
Can I utilize a ceiling fan in a nursery? Absolutely, a ceiling fan can be advantageous in a nursery as it provides comfort and aids in managing the room’s temperature effectively.
